About Ernesto's Manifesto (2019) — A Comedy About Second Chances in Los Angeles
Ernesto's Manifesto (2019) follows a kind-hearted Los Angeles man navigating a life that seems determined to knock him down at every turn. When a string of misfortunes strips away his job, relationship, and home, Ernesto finds himself in a dire spot with nowhere to turn. Just as his luck appears to have run out, fate unexpectedly shifts—offering him a fresh start, a supportive new friend, and a career leap he never saw coming. As Ernesto embraces this unexpected turnaround, he discovers love, stability, and a promising path forward, proving that sometimes the darkest moments pave the way for bright new beginnings.
Directed by David M. Matthews, this uplifting comedy drenched in real-life grit and optimism stars Fernando Hidalgo as Ernesto, with Amy Davidson, Adam Huss, and Lisandra Tena rounding out a talented cast. With its heartfelt blend of humor, resilience, and second chances, Ernesto's Manifesto captures the spirit of perseverance in modern-day L.A., where even the smallest triumphs feel like major victories.
